
要优化Chrome浏览器下载后的网页动画和渲染,可以尝试以下方法:
1. 使用`--no-sandbox`选项:在下载的HTML文件中,添加meta http-equiv="X-UA-Compatible" content="IE=edge"标签,并设置`Content-Security-Policy`为`default-src 'self';`。这样可以让浏览器在加载时禁用沙箱,从而加速渲染。
2. 使用`--disable-gpu`选项:在下载的HTML文件中,添加meta http-equiv="X-UA-Compatible" content="IE=edge"标签,并设置`Content-Security-Policy`为`default-src 'none';`。这样可以让浏览器禁用GPU加速,从而减少渲染时间。
3. 使用`--enable-accelerated-background-sync`选项:在下载的HTML文件中,添加meta http-equiv="X-UA-Compatible" content="IE=edge"标签,并设置`Content-Security-Policy`为`default-src 'self'; object-src 'none';`。这样可以让浏览器启用背景同步功能,从而提高渲染速度。
4. 使用第三方工具:有一些第三方工具可以帮助你优化网页动画和渲染,例如WebPageTest、Lighthouse等。这些工具可以提供详细的性能分析报告,帮助你找到需要优化的地方。
5. 使用CSS动画和关键帧:尽量减少CSS动画的数量和复杂性,只使用必要的动画。同时,尽量使用关键帧来控制动画的开始和结束,而不是使用过渡效果。
6. 使用JavaScript代码优化:尽量减少JavaScript代码的执行次数,避免不必要的计算和操作。可以使用缓存机制来提高页面加载速度,例如使用Web Workers或Service Worker。
7. 使用CDN加速:将静态资源(如图片、CSS、JavaScript)托管在CDN上,可以减少本地服务器的负担,提高页面加载速度。